As the use of lithium-ion batteries continues to rise, so too does the responsibility of consumers to dispose of them correctly. One of the primary reasons for this is the potential for environmental harm. When disposed of improperly, lithium-ion batteries can leak chemicals, such as lithium, cobalt, and nickel, into the soil and water supply. These toxic substances can have dangerous consequences for ecosystems and human health.
According to the Environmental Protection Agency (EPA), batteries account for almost 3% of the waste in landfills. If they leak, they can contaminate the soil and water, posing risks to wildlife and potentially entering the food chain. Moreover, lithium-ion batteries can be fire hazards if they're damaged or short-circuited, leading to hazardous situations in waste management facilities.

As consumer electronics become more prevalent, the need for effective disposal and recycling methods will only increase. Innovative technologies are emerging that promise to improve battery recovery rates and reduce the overall environmental impact of battery waste. For example, closed-loop recycling processes aim to reclaim more materials from spent batteries, making the manufacturing process more sustainable.
Governments and organizations around the world are also taking action. Initiatives aimed at increasing awareness around battery disposal and recycling are on the rise. This includes educational campaigns, improved recycling infrastructures, and legislation designed to protect the environment from battery waste.
